Valentine's Day is not only a time for romance but also a significant financial burden for many. The average American spends over $100 on gifts, dinners, and other celebrations, which can put a strain on their finances. This increased spending often leads to an increase in debt and financial stress.
It's crucial to prioritize your financial well-being during this time by setting realistic budgets and avoiding unnecessary expenses. Remember, love is not just about the price tag; it's about the thought and effort you put into making someone special feel loved.
